I just got my 06 L7s last night man they're ****ing nice! they're gonna go in a porteed box 4.5 cubes each tunes at 35hz. now it's time to choose an amp(s). i'm probably gonna go with 2 BXI2006Ds. ima wire one up to each sub. anybody got any amp suggestions? i'm planning on giving them 2000rms a piece.

 
what ohms are they? dual 2 i assume if u want 1 amp per sub ... that amp setup would work fine but you might want to think having 1 big amp? but either way be prepared to do some serious electrical upgrades

 
I'd make sure you have a big alt. before you get two 2006d's, peak current draw is 169A a piece.

You could get an orion 2500D, but even at 1 ohm current draw can be >200A, even more @ .5ohm

 
what is this going in? and whats your amp budget? i cna think of several amps i'd rather use then the hifonics but that all depends on budget.

 
corret me if I am wrong but arnt those 750RMS each according to the manual in a ported box... I mean, I have heard people say that kicker has been rating them low, but 1250 extra RMS each seams a little much.
